Cron4j is a pure Java library based job scheduler that is very similar to UNIX … In this article, you'll learn how to schedule Jobs in spring boot using Quartz Scheduler by building a simple Email Scheduling application. Excellent test coverage. This is a timely subject for us at JumpCloud ® because our Directory-as-a-Service ® platform allows engineers to easily build complex distributed job scheduling systems. Apache Kafka is an open-source distributed event streaming platform used by thousands of companies for high-performance data pipelines, streaming analytics, data integration, and mission-critical applications. A distributed and easy-to-extend visual workflow scheduler system. Read this Comprehensive Review and Comparison of the Top Enterprise Job Scheduling Software Tools to select the Best It Job Scheduler for your Business: A job scheduling software is an application that will make your systems and applications to interact together. It’s a task queue with focus on real-time processing, while also supporting task scheduling. Agenda. Jobs. Single Report Schedules: A single report schedule is set to generate a report at specified intervals (Daily, Hourly, Weekly etc). Quartz.NET is a full-featured, open source job scheduling system that can be used from smallest apps to large scale enterprise systems. There is two kinds of jobs .i.e Oozie workflow and Oozie coordinator jobs . Dynamic distribution support: Hadoop job scheduler with YARN: Hadoop security for Kerberos: Ingestion, loading, and unloading data into a data lake: Graphical design environment: Team collaboration with shared repository: Continuous integration / Continuous delivery: Audit, job compare, impact analysis, testing, debugging, and tuning Jobs can be executed with the JobScheduler Master (Linux/Windows) and with platform independent Agents. Determined’s open source deep learning platform supports TensorFlow and PyTorch, distributed training, hyperparameter tuning, and GPU cluster scheduling. PBS Professional accelerates job execution and selects optimal job placement across diverse, broadly distributed resources. Distributed, fault tolerant job scheduling system for cloud native environments ... Blox Description Blox is a collection of open source projects for container management and orchestration. The idea is to have a global ResourceManager (RM) and per-application ApplicationMaster (AM). Cron runs in the background and tasks scheduled with cron, referred to as “cron jobs,” are executed automatically, making cron useful for automating maintenance-related tasks. – coderz Nov 12 '14 at 15:24 2 coderz, quartz with cluster works like a simple quartz configuration would. How JumpCloud Automates Complex Workflows with Server Orchestration Tool Quartz.NET is a full-featured, open source job scheduling system that can be used from smallest apps to large scale enterprise systems. Booked Scheduler 2.5k is a completely free open source employee scheduling software. Hadoop. Distributed scheduling, and the overall scheduling capability will increase linearly with the scale of the cluster. Product Knowledge Base at https://kb.sos-berlin.com It is used to launch executable files and shell scripts and to automatically run database procedures. It allows you to schedule virtually any job, including batch, big data jobs, cloud infrastructure operations, and more. Applications can catch scheduling events to monitor or control job/trigger behavior by implementing one or more listener interfaces. Top 10 Best Open Source Big Data Tools in 2020. An open-source resource manager providing control over batch jobs and distributed compute nodes. Task Scheduler is a component of Microsoft Windows, including the latest version Windows 10, that provides the ability to schedule the launch of computer programs or scripts at pre-defined times or after specified time intervals: job scheduling (task scheduling). job-scheduler x. Best Open Source Job Scheduler - carehealthjobs.com. You can integrate,… That is why I created the open source pg_cron extension back in 2016 to run periodic jobs in Postgres—and why I continue to maintain pg_cron now that I work on the Postgres team at Microsoft. Learn about how Spark works. Apache Hadoop is the most prominent and used tool in big data industry with its enormous capability of large-scale processing data. 26+ Best Golang Job Scheduler.Libraries for scheduling jobs. CDH: Built on Open Source and Open Standards CDH, the world's most popular Hadoop distribution, is Cloudera’s 100% open source platform. The IBM Advanced Job Scheduler for i is a highly comprehensive, full-functional job scheduler and report distribution product on IBM i systems. From executing simple command lines to running multi-step tasks that leverage ERPs, databases, and BI tools – JAMS orchestrates your business’s entire schedule. Hadoop is an open-source software framework for storing data and running applications on clusters of commodity hardware. Drag n drop scheduling, configurable filters & views and availability figures provide users powerful tools to get the job done quickly and efficiently. Kubernetes Scheduler. The framework soon became open-source and led to the creation of Hadoop. A distributed Cron service with, API, no SPOF and an easy to use dashboard. A scheduler watches for newly created Pods that have no Node assigned. To process this data, we need a strong computation power to tackle it. For every Pod that the scheduler discovers, the scheduler becomes responsible for finding the best Node for that Pod to run on. ... OpenFabrics Enterprise Distribution InfiniBand software stack including MVAPICH and OpenMPI libraries ... (over 3,000 currently) available for installation with Spack. Run Python functions (or any other callable) periodically using a friendly syntax. Most products have an export- and import-feature, and some products have the transfer mechanism all built-in. Lists what kind of user interfaces are available to access the job Scheduler. Quartz - open-source job scheduling service, for Java. It exists also as a port to .NET. The PBS Professional scheduler is topology-aware and supports GPU scheduling. In Kubernetes, scheduling refers to making sure that Pods are matched to Nodes so that Kubelet can run them. Activeeon offers an open source-based batch job scheduling solution with a wide range of features to support workload automation and batch scheduling at scale. It is exported to a specified format (PDF, Excel, XML etc). There are no known competing open source projects (there are a few other open source schedulers, but they are basically just Cron replacements written in Java). Scheduler (kube-scheduler): The scheduler is responsible for assigning newly created pods to the appropriate nodes. TLDR; Odin is a programmable, observable and distributed job orchestration system which allows for the scheduling, management and unattended background execution of individual user created tasks on … The JobScheduler stores status and historical information in a backend database management system. Jcrontab is designed to be extended and integrated … The Audit Log lists the relevant JobScheduler objects - Jobs, Job Chains, Orders, etc. The Hadoop Architecture minimizes workforce and helps in job Scheduling. You can use the Job Scheduler to launch executable files and shell scripts and to run database procedures automatically. Jobs are configurable as Web Services providing interoperability with enterprise applications. Super Scheduler is a full-featured task scheduler for all system and application job scheduling. It integrates Paypal and Stripe payment systems since the Booked Scheduler 2.7 Beta system was released. Jobs can be executed with the JobScheduler Master (Linux/Windows) and with platform independent Agents. ABC Roster is a free employee scheduling software tool that is simple and focused solely on scheduling your team. This best practices article focuses on basic Kubernetes scheduling features for cluster operators. LinkedIn has open-sourced a project for scaling and managing deep learning jobs in TensorFlow, using the YARN (Yet Another Resource Negotiator) job scheduling system in Hadoop. ... Apache DolphinScheduler is an excellent data workflow open-source product, Its community is very friendly and gives us strong support. The resource management layer is responsible for managing cluster resources and scheduling the jobs for processing data. The Dask Distributed Summit will provide content, information, and learning opportunities for attendees of all levels of Dask familiarity and expertise. Job Arranger for Zabbix is an open source job scheduler for Zabbix is very famous integrated monitoring software. Combined Topics. Slurm requires no kernel modifications for its operation and is relatively self-contained. Posted: (4 days ago) Quartz is a full-featured, open source job scheduling service that can be integrated with, or used along side virtually any Java EE or Java SE application - from the smallest stand-alone application to the largest e-commerce system. Awesome Open Source. Enterprise job scheduling middleware with distributed computing ability. Best for medium to large businesses. OGS/GE is based on Sun Grid Engine, and maintained by the same group of external (i.e. Browse The Most Popular 42 Job Scheduler Open Source Projects. ... By using Cloud Scheduler for scheduling and Pub/Sub for distributed messaging, you can build an application to reliably schedule tasks across a fleet of Compute Engine instances. Apache Kafka More than 80% of all Fortune 100 companies trust, and use Kafka. Our distributed job scheduler helps alleviate that burden by automating job processing from start to finish. Among open source implementations, the following are the leaders of the pack: 1. jcrontab. Note that we have not included the Quartz Job Scheduler in this table as it is not a stand-alone application but a library that can be used to add scheduling functions to individually programmed Java and .NET applications. Multiple different schedulers may be used within a cluster; kube-scheduler … Execution shell:Start, wait for, kill tasks 2. The application will have a Rest API that allows clients to schedule Emails at … As a cluster workload manager, Slurm has three key functions. It is a port of very propular open source Java job scheduling framework, Quartz. The Twine scheduler proxy hides the internal details of scheduler sharding, and it provides the abstraction and usability of a single control plane to Twine users. Jaspersoft ETL. scheduler job-scheduler View real-time status of the job work being done to manufacture products, the location of every workstation, employee assignments, and each work order's current status and pending steps — all in one screen. Jcrontab is a scheduler written in java. Apache Hadoop® is an open source software framework that provides highly reliable distributed processing of large data sets using simple programming models. Ability to support varied resources types and ensuring isolation Support of multiple resource type (CPU, Mem, … cron4j job scheduler. Interactive jobs, distributed and parallel applications, as well as non-interactive batch jobs, should all be supported with good performance. It lets you book time slots and create statistics and reports, as well as provide email notifications. Commercially, you will want to look at the well-regarded Flux scheduler. 26 Golang Job Scheduler.Libraries for scheduling jobs. JobCenter is a client–server application and framework for job management and distributed job execution. The tool’s data integration engine is powered by Talend. Wexflow ⭐ 2,435 An easy and fast way to build automation and workflows on Windows, Linux, macOS, and the cloud. Actually you made a good job. Effortlessly process massive amounts of data and get all the benefits of the broad open-source project ecosystem with the global scale of Azure. This Licensed Program Product (5770-JS1) facilitates your unattended operations, which can reduce your cost of ownership, and helps improve efficiency and accuracy in managing your batch applications. While it's possible to run a Kubernetes cluster with a different backing store, etcd, an open source distributed key-value store, is the default. We will be hosting a talk about our work on Scaling a Distributed Priority Queue during our virtual Systems @Scale event at 11 am PT on Wednesday, February 24, followed by a live Q&A session. Documentation. Quartz is an open source Java library for scheduling Jobs. Integrates Virtually Any Solution Or Technology on The Market The scheduler is a service for scheduling other services/jobs (it uses the open source Quartz library). Oozie: Oozie simply performs the task of a scheduler, thus scheduling jobs and binding them together as a single unit. ... Open Grid Scheduler - Queueing system for scheduling jobs on the cluster and handling load balancing. Program against your datacenter like it’s a single pool of resources Apache Mesos abstracts CPU, memory, storage, and other compute resources away from machines (physical or virtual), enabling fault-tolerant and elastic distributed systems to easily be built and run effectively. In-process scheduler for periodic jobs. Posted: (13 days ago) Oddjob is a free open source Java job scheduler. What are the available alternatives to Quartz? ProActive Workflows & Scheduling is a java-based cross-platform workflow scheduler and resource manager that is able to run workflow tasks in multiple languages and multiple environments (Windows, Linux, Mac, Unix, etc).ProActive Resource Manager makes compute resources available for task execution. you just set the org.quartz.jobStore.isClustered = true, add the quartz tables to the database and quartz will take care of the disaster tolerance and the … Feature availability is based on the Open Source version as described on the vendor's product website as of September 2016. Celery - Distributed Task Queue¶ Celery is a simple, flexible, and reliable distributed system to process vast amounts of messages, while providing operations with the tools required to maintain such a system. 1. [PROJECT] Odin - The Programmable, Observable and Distributed Job Scheduler. Based on the popularity and usability we have listed the following ten open source tools as the best open source big data tools in 2020. Just review the schedule to make sure all shifts are covered according to your business’s needs, then export the schedule to Microsoft Excel, PDF, or HTML document and email it to your team directly from the application. The server and agent are written in C Language. A distributed scheduling system like the open source solution, Chronos. Open Source Job Scheduler Open Source Job Scheduler The ecosystem includes open-source projects and examples. The scheduler then ranks each valid Node and binds the Pod to a suitable Node. You should consider using Bistro instead of rolling your own solution,because in our experience at Facebook, every heavily used task-executionservice eventually has to build out a very similar set of layers: 1. Management Reports - Utilization & Availability eResource Scheduler Cloud offers configurable resource utilisation and availability reports that makes it an all round resource planning software. A simple to use API for scheduling jobs, made for humans. Using pg_cron, you can schedule Postgres queries to run periodically, according to the familiar cron syntax. With ERPNext's job cards, operations and workstations features, you can automatically capture daily activities on your shop floor. 100 open source Big Data architecture papers for data professionals. The Open Source Job Scheduler offers processing control with the possibility of highly differentiated reactions to job results. Spark is an open-source cluster-computing framework with different strengths than MapReduce has. It’s easy to create intelligent policies to manage distributed, mixed-vendor computing assets as a single, unified system. Introduction. independIT would like to take this opportunity to thank the open source community. Each job can tie up a computer for a few minutes to several days, and many laboratories lack the expertise or resources to build and maintain a dedicated computer cluster. Documentation for older versions of Slurm are distributed with the source, or may be found in the archive.. Also see Tutorials and Publications and Presentations.. Slurm Users However, not all devices ship with that calendar, so you can download a similar one from the F-Droid repository or check out the source on GitHub. schedulix fills this gap. It is implemented as a Windows service and was first introduced in the Microsoft Plus! The JAMS Difference. Distributed Scheduling and Servicing in Java Schedulers are great for task execution, but they're tough to scale horizontally. Please submit any questions to systemsatscale@fb.com before the event.. Posted: (5 days ago) 19 best open source job scheduler projects. An application is either a single job or a DAG of jobs. Aspects of Distributed Scheduling Framework Architectural evolution of resource scheduling Overview of prominent open source schedulers Functional comparison between prominent schedulers Upcoming features in YARN, bridging the gap. Oddjob provides 'no programming required' scheduling with a business orientated approach that brings control back to the user. Distributed job schedulers are software solutions capable of launching unattended scheduled jobs or workloads across multiple servers. Very lightweight and no external dependencies. Here I’d like to … Quartz is a pretty framework to do job scheduling, and it also supports distributed, while I want to know how Quartz's cluster is designed. As for my opinion Job Scheduler could be the winner. Aspects of Distributed Scheduling Framework. Now you just need to find out which one of the products listed fits your needs. Because different kinds of jobs have different attributes, their requirements to the scheduler may contradict. Run popular open-source frameworks—including Apache Hadoop, Spark, Hive, Kafka, and more—using Azure HDInsight, a customizable, enterprise-grade service for open-source analytics. JobScheduler provides sequential and parallel task execution, job chains, cross-platform scheduling, events, job synchronization, load sharing, fail-over and a real API. Therefore, open-source distributed job scheduling framework such as Quartz and Elastic-job are developed to serve the purpose. Slurm is an open source, fault-tolerant, and highly scalable cluster management and job scheduling system for large and small Linux clusters. Awesome Open Source. Open Source Job Schedulers in Java Quartz - Quartz is an open source job scheduling system that can be integrated with, or used along side virtually any J2EE or J2SE application. Let's use Hazelcast's IMaps, Akka, and CRON expressions to … and the client GUI is written in C#. It has a very rich set of features including but not limited to persistent Jobs, transactions, and clustering. It is an add-on software of Zabbix. This category of software is also called workload automation.Only products with their own article are listed: Apache Hadoop (/ h ə ˈ d uː p /) is a collection of open-source software utilities that facilitates using a network of many computers to solve problems involving massive amounts of data and computation. Nomad is a highly available, distributed, data-center aware cluster and application scheduler designed to support the modern datacenter with support for long-running services, batch jobs, and much more. Some typical examples: 40 best open source job scheduler projects. The Dask Distributed Summit is where users, contributors, and newcomers can share experiences to learn from one another and grow together. job-run: runs a command inside of a new container, using a specific image. Fully managed, enterprise-grade scheduler. evQueue is an open source job scheduler and queueing engine. The scheduler determines which Nodes are valid placements for each Pod in the scheduling queue according to constraints and available resources. Jaspersoft ETL is a part of TIBCO’s Community Edition open source product portfolio that allows users to extract data from various sources, transform the data based on defined business rules, and load it into a centralized data warehouse for reporting and analytics. StarCluster is an open source cluster-computing toolkit for Amazon’s Elastic Compute Cloud ... allows anyone to easily create a cluster computing environment in the cloud suited for distributed and parallel computing applications and systems. As you manage clusters in Azure Kubernetes Service (AKS), you often need to isolate teams and workloads. This includes fetching additional system resources automatically, a user-friendly workflow interface, migrating data, synchronizing processes, optimizing resource utilization, etc.
Jesus Doesn't Want Me For A Sunbeam Chords, Jay And Hailey Chicago Pd Fanfiction, Robo Advisor Fidelity, Mother And Daughter By Victorio Edades Description, Netflix Buying Cinemas, Solar Tracker Light Sensor, Adigitalblogger Brokerage Calculator,